Private market fundraising is the process by which private companies raise capital from investors outside of public exchanges, such as venture capital firms, private equity, and high-net-worth individuals. Unlike public offerings, it relies heavily on building direct relationships and strategic networking to secure investment. Fintech startup funding is the capital raised by early-stage financial technology companies from investors to fuel growth. Securing it typically involves progressing through stages like pre-seed, seed, and Series A by building strategic relationships with venture capital firms, angel investors, and private investor networks specializing in the fintech sector.
